The Kiln was inspired by the rich history of potters and ceramists who operated out of the surrounding neighborhood of Greendale.
In 1858, Franklin Norton and Frederick Hancock opened their own pottery shop in Worcester, specializing in redware and stoneware pottery. Seven Worcester entrepreneurs then bought their company in 1885 and went on to purchase land in Greendale, building their first grinding wheel plant. The Greendale factory was notable for its manufacturing innovation and still stands to this day.
